HTML5 Tools Pearson http://tool.pearson.it Accesso tramite credenziali Portale aziendale o,per collaboratori esterni, dietro richiesta a Michele Gargioni
Tools Pearson: che cosa sono Tool = Strumento che compie o agevola una data funzione I tool Pearson sono motori html/javascript/CSS e template per la produzione in serie di assets multimediali con contenuti e impostazioni variabili. Servono per generare in modo semplice e personalizzato diversi oggetti didattici multimediali. Sono nati su esigenze specifiche delle DE Pearson. 3
Tools Pearson: motori vs. template Un motore si occupa di convertire automaticamente il contenuto inserito dal redattore. Un template è un modello di asset già realizzato, il cui contenuto viene manualmente sostituito e parzialmente adattato ogni volta. Per fare un esempio ‘editoriale’, è come se tramite un motore l’impaginato venisse generato semi-automaticamente a partire da un file Word, mentre utilizzando un template il redattore inserirebbe il contenuto in un impaginato già esistente. Il risultato finale per l’utente è identico, ma la lavorazione del template richiede maggiori competenze e precisione. 4
Tools Pearson: struttura Foglio stile CSS (grafica, font, stili) Elementi grafici dell’interfaccia (pulsanti, sfondi ecc.) JSON (contenuto testuale + parametri di configurazione) File JavaScript (codice che interpreta il JSON e che genera dinamicamente il tool) La pagina HTML: il file index.html contiene la struttura principale dell’asset e consente la visualizzazione dei contenuti La cartella CSS: contiene i fogli di stile con tutte le informazioni inerenti la grafica La cartella JS: al suo interno si trovano i file JSON di configurazione contenenti tutte le informazioni relative a un singolo oggetto (contenuti compresi) l’applicativo in Javascript: il file script.js che contiene il codice necessario per interpretare il file JSON di configurazione e gestire l’asset La cartella IMG: contiene le immagini delle icone ecc. del motore La cartella MEDIA: contiene le immagini, i video, gli audio specifici di ogni asset Media (immagini, audio, video) 5
Tools Pearson: come funzionano File JSON Script di conversione PHP File Excel Il file .xlsx di configurazione: permette all’editor di inserire tutti i contenuti e i parametri necessari per la creazione di un singolo oggetto multimediale. Lo script di conversione PHP: converte il file XLSX in un file JSON corretto. 6
Tools Pearson: come funzionano ESEMPIO: Come creare uno slideshow Pearson scaricare il file slideshow.xls dal sito tool e compilarlo salvare il file ed effettuare l’upload del file sul sito tool Il server provvede a convertire il file xls in un file js scaricare e salvare il file slideshow.js sul proprio pc scaricare il pacchetto slideshow.zip dal sito tool trascinare slideshow.js nella cartella js all’interno della cartella slideshow inserire nella cartella media le immagini e gli audio 7
Tools Pearson: tag HTML I tag HTML5 supportati dai tools sono i seguenti: I vecchi tag HTML 4.01 (<b>, <i> e </br>) stanno cadendo in disuso!